An elegant modification doubles the range of low-noise 'white lasers' in a single fiber
Researchers at DTU Electro doubled the range of low-noise white lasers using a single fiber. Their study in Optica showed the system spans 0.86 to 2.90 micrometers. Andrea Arduin said, "What we have shown is that you can push the spectral width significantly without paying the price in noise."
